Nicki's sitting in her still bedroom when Sarah screams, "Nicki, come quick!" She pounds down the stairs as Sarah comes sprinting in, her arms around Teeny. Sarah asks where Bill is, and Nicki quickly tells her he's at the office. Sarah tells her there was a man standing in the back, but he's gone around front. Nicki calmly tells her, "Stay here. Call Margene and tell her to bring the babies over here." Then she squares her shoulders.

Meanwhile, Bill and Barb have wrapped up their latest tryst. The phone rings, wrecking Barb's good mood.

Nicki marches outside. There are two Humvees angled in front of the house, their headlights on. Alby comes over and notices his sister's headlights are on too; he tells Nicki to go get Bill. "Wake him," he says as he draws his sister's robe shut. "I want to talk to Mister Clever. He pulled one over on me." Ben slips outside and calls Nicki's name. She tells him, "Everything's all right, Benny. Go next door. Go to my house." Alby comes over and says amiably, "Hey, Benny. What's up?" Benny tells him to go away right before Alby raises a meaty paw and circles Ben's neck lightly with his hand. Nicki warns, "I'll have Papa come down on you like a ton of bricks."

This grabs Alby's attention. He turns back to Nicki and scoffs, "You? You weren't nothing till you married Bill. You were of no earthly consequence. Now look at you, strutting around like you're Mrs. Home Plus." Like any good sibling, Alby knows exactly which buttons to push. Nicki's just looking at him, and Alby adds, "Bill took you in to get a loan from Papa. Don't you know that? You're just collateral." Even the henchmen look uncomfortable after hearing this. But Nicki didn't get to be the scheming queen of Henricksons' homes plus without knowing how to push a few buttons of her own. She says calmly, "Don't think, Alby. It's not what you're good at. Roughing up teenagers and scaring women's what you do." Alby turns to look at his henchmen so they can laugh this suggestion off, but they're still whistling and pretending they don't know who he is. So Alby turns back to Nicki, who presses on: "You want to show me what you're made of?" Alby is pinned. He tries to act all casual, like Nicki hasn't just called his bluff. Nicki continues, soft and inexorable, "You can't do it, can you?" Alby sort of nods absently, and Nicki sounds off, shouting loud enough for everyone, "Take your one testicle and fly back to your cave. You ever show up here and harass this family again, I swear to God, I will kill you!" Alby's idea of a snappy comeback is to storm off and hit one of his henchmen. Nicki stands there and watches them go; it's plain that only now has she allowed herself to believe that maybe she is merely human collateral.

Then we transition to Nicki in the middle of the Henrickson family huddle. Barb's got her hand on Nicki's leg. Nicki's insisting that Roman didn't send Alby. The boy's just a loose cannon. Ben adds that Nicki was really cool, and the distaff contingent nods in affirmation. Barb says piously that she's just glad nobody was hurt. Bill -- who has not touched Nicki once during all this -- says it's time for everyone to go to bed.

But Nicki says she's got something to say to everyone. It is not "Is it true I was just collateral?" Instead, she basically announces her intention to try and get pregnant. Sarah is not pleasantly surprised. Even though Barb's not thrilled, she does manage to tell Nicki she loves her. In what is either a genuine emotional moment or one of the most coldly calculating moves ever, Nicki tells Barb emotionally, "I love you too. I love you very much." The camera pulls back so we can see the Henrickson family in tableau -- Margene standing with the kids, the rest of the adults sitting -- and the episode ends with Teeny saying, "A sister!"
